Plum Tree Cottage Bathley Lane, Little Carlton, Newark, NG23 6BY is a freehold detached property built before 1900. The property offers approximately 1,410 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have five b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£478,688 , which equates to approximately £339 per square foot. It was last sold on 12 Jan 2023 for £462,500. Since then, the value has increased by £16,188, representing a 3.5% increase, or approximately 1.2% per year.

The current estimated value of £478,688 is:

  • 18.6% higher than the average property price on Bathley Lane
  • 24.4% higher than the average in the NG23 6BY postcode area
  • and 99.7% higher than the average price for Newark as a whole

This property has had 2 EPC inspections with recorded tenure information. It was recorded as owner-occupied both times. This suggests the property has typically been lived in by its owners, which often reflects longer-term residency and more consistent maintenance.

At the most recent EPC inspection on 30 March 2022,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

Plum Tree Cottage Bathley Lane, Little Carlton, Newark, Newark And Sherwood, Nottinghamshire, NG23 6BY has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of F, based on the latest assessment carried out on 30 Mar 2022.

This property uses an electric boiler with radiators as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 12 Mar 2010, when the property was rated E. The current rating of F reflects a decline in energy efficiency of 30.2%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The heating system was upgraded from boiler and radiators, oil to boiler and radiators, electric, changing energy efficiency from good to very poor.
  • The hot water energy efficiency changing from good to very poor, while the system remained as from main system.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from pitched, 150 mm loft insulation to pitched, 400 mm loft insulation, improving energy efficiency from good to very good.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 5%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 83%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from very poor to very good.
